Output dd5b042b767fdd3bd3e7ea6a036122d98998d0087e27b9e8907b42e65e25da13:0

value
28180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b70adf2b3ae0adefd5ad290d6815c11b66714d9 OP_EQUAL
address
38Zub3D3C6GQrrZnCQmDHQNrVENqceHXJL
transaction
dd5b042b767fdd3bd3e7ea6a036122d98998d0087e27b9e8907b42e65e25da13
spent
true